Hi everyone,
I have a baked Sony SVR2000 with a cachecard and 2x250GB drives. System has been working flawlessly for years, but recently it seems to be unable to retrieve schedule data. If I try to update the program info or do a test call the "connecting" step fails with a "service unavailable" message.
I've rebooted the tivo a couple of times and verified that the network connection is working ok. Web interface and telnet are working fine and I'm able to ping my router and various internet ip addresses from the Tivo bash prompt with no problems.
Any suggestions for what I might try next? Thanks in advance!
Eric
EDIT: I also double checked my dialing options, the dialing prefix is set to ,#401 and I've disabled the option to check for a dialtone.
